Ranch Living Draws Buyers To Meritus Homes

When Denise and Fred Morrone set out to find a new home, they didn’t know it would lead them to builder Meritus Homes—but it did. The couple knew they wanted a ranch. So they researched resale homes on the market and visited new communities. After searching on and off for nearly six months, they found the Marquis.

“We lived in a ranch in Palos Park and keeping that single-level lifestyle was a priority,” said Denise Morrone.    “We’re both in our 50s and don’t want the hassle of steps everyday.”

The Marquis met their demands. With more than 2,600 square feet, 10-foot ceilings and an open-concept layout, it has an expansive feel. The Morrones made some modifications—they added a fireplace in the corner of the family room, removed the tub from the master bath to expand the shower, and eliminated a wall between the kitchen and family room to open the space even more.

They expanded the island to create a 6-foot-by-7-foot center island, which is the focal point of the kitchen—and Denise’s favorite spot.

“We were thrilled that our vision of the kitchen worked so well with the building plans,” said Denise. “Meritus was very accommodating. The team made sure we received everything we wanted and needed in our new home.”

As a semicustom builder, Meritus Homes understands that the personal choices and attention to detail are what make a new home so attractive. The company provides a portfolio of floor plans but allows buyers to add their own inspiration to create homes that are truly right for them.

Capitalizing on the popularity of its ranches, Meritus Homes has
debuted new single-story plans like the Windsor at Lake Vista in Lake Villa.  

This 2,253-square-foot ranch has three bedrooms and two full baths along with fine architectural touches throughout. Options such as a box bay window, fireplace, tray and vaulted ceilings, and French doors allow for personalization possibilities. Plus, walk-out or lookout lower levels are available to bring
the outdoors in and add more
living space.

Tucked in a mature setting surrounded by existing homes, Lake Vista is an enclave of 28 single-family homes nestled around a single cul-de-sac for privacy. Everyday conveniences are nearby thanks to a location on the south side of Grand Avenue/Rt. 132, just two blocks east of Rt. 83 and only minutes from Lake Villa Metra Station. The community is within Lakes Community High School District 117 and District 41.
